List of symptoms of Parainfluenza: The list of symptoms mentioned in various sources for Parainfluenza includes:
- Mild flu-like symptoms
- Cold-like symptoms
- Cold
- Sore throat
- Cough
- Croup - Parainfluenza is the main cause of croup in children
- Upper respiratory tract illness
- Lower respiratory tract illness
- Pneumonia
- Bronchitis
- Bronchiolitis
